问题标签 [nosuchmethoderror]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
13286 浏览

java - NoSuchMethodError 与 Spring MutableValues

我编写了一个测试,在其中我用注释指定了我的应用程序上下文位置。然后我将我的 dao 自动连接到测试中。

当我运行测试时,我得到一个异常,指出无法加载应用程序上下文,它归结为:

我不知道从哪里开始寻找,为什么会出现此错误以及如何解决?信息 springframework 3.0.2.RELEASE,Hibernate 3.4.0.GA,testng 5.9

谢谢!

0 投票
3 回答
4031 浏览

java - 使用 JAVA 反射时出现 NoSuchMethodException

您好我正在尝试使用反射来调用方法并更新该方法的设置器值。但是在调用该方法时我得到了 NoSuchMethodException 。我已经更新了代码。对于前面代码中的错误,我深表歉意。我已经重构了代码。当类的 setMethod 接受原始类型参数时会发生异常。

0 投票
2 回答
993 浏览

scala - 使用 Scala 符号文字会导致 NoSuchMethod

我最近开始使用 Scala。我在其中编写了一个 DSL,可用于描述medici中的处理管道。在我的 DSL 中,我使用符号来表示一个锚点,它可以用来在管道中放置一个叉子(或三通,如果你愿意的话)。这是一个正确运行的小示例程序:

出于某种原因,当我在程序中使用符号文字时,在运行时会出现 NoSuchMethod 异常:

无论符号如何使用,都会发生这种情况。具体来说,我尝试在管道中使用符号,并在一个简单的println('foo)语句中。

问题:什么可能导致符号文字的存在导致 NoSuchMethodError?在我的 DSL 中,我使用了一个隐式函数,它将符号转换为 Anchor 类的实例,如下所示:

可悲的是,我对 Scala 的理解很薄弱,以至于我想不出为什么会导致我的 NoSuchMethodError。

0 投票
2 回答
75879 浏览

java - 解释 java.lang.NoSuchMethodError 消息

我收到以下运行时错误消息(以及堆栈跟踪的第一行,它指向第 94 行)。我试图弄清楚为什么它说不存在这种方法。

writeSummaryLink 的第 94 行如下所示。

问题
“ILcom”或“Z”是什么意思?
为什么括号中有四种类型(ILcom/sun/javadoc/ClassDoc;Lcom/sun/javadoc/MemberDoc;Ljava/lang/String;Z)和括号后面的一种是Ljava/lang/String;当 printDocLinkForMenu 方法明明有五个参数时?

代码
细节 writeSummaryLink 方法是:

这是第 94 行调用的方法:

0 投票
2 回答
224 浏览

java - NoSuchMethodErrors 说的是最糟糕的事情

所以,我在 eclipse 中工作,一切都能正确编译和运行。但是,在构建服务器的 ant 下编译时,大量测试失败并出现 NoSuchMethodError 说:

类 A 实现 B
接口 B 扩展 C
C 需要方法 getSyncID() // 用于 int 字段的标准 getter。
A.java 包含 getSyncID()
A.class 包含 getSyncID()

然而仍然抛出错误。

有谁知道这到底是怎么发生的?如何修复它。

0 投票
1 回答
2977 浏览

gwt - GWT 中抛出 NoSuchMethod 异常

我开始在 OS X 10.5.8 上使用 Eclipse 插件使用最新的 Google Web Toolkit。到目前为止,我已经能够让客户端启动并运行,这很棒。

但是,服务器是另一回事。我正在尝试链接到一个 .jar 文件,该文件有一些我想在服务器 ServiceImpl 类中使用的类,但它似乎已经融入了 .jar 的先前迭代 - 我添加了一个方法,重建了 jar ,从 GWT 项目的构建路径(以及导出)上的库选项卡中删除 jar 并重新包含该 jar。没有运气 - 我仍然得到:

Eclipse 的代码感知在解析 MyReallyValidClass.toSomething() 调用时没有问题,并且对 externalmodel 类的其他调用也没有错误。任何线索我应该在哪里寻找?

0 投票
1 回答
2076 浏览

android - 标准 Android 运行时对象上的 NoMethodError

嘿,我遇到了一个非常奇怪的错误,当我尝试在所有 android 平台(从 1.5 到 2.2(在手机和模拟器上))上将对象序列化为 JSON 时,我无法解决这个错误。

我收到此错误:

当在此代码中序列化评论时,从“startModel()”到达“stringer.object”行时:

最奇怪的是代码编译得很好,并且在调试时,JSONStringer 对象被实例化了,但是对它的任何调用都会抛出这个错误。我还能够使用 Java 的反射发现该类确实存在,并且我可以从类对象中检索的方法都在那里,并且可以毫无错误地调用。

org.json 包是 Android 中的标准,并且从 API 版本 1 开始可用。

任何解决此问题的帮助将不胜感激,因为我根本不知道在哪里寻找。

0 投票
1 回答
2369 浏览

android - 自定义 MapView 抛出 NoSuchMethodException,但它就在那里!

我正在尝试实现自定义 MapView。在我的 MapActivity(名为 mainmap)中,我有一个扩展 MapView 的内部类:

我将 main.xml 格式化为像这样找到内部类:

此外,在 Androidmanifest.xml 中,我有相应的<uses-library android:name="com.google.android.maps"/>条目。

当我尝试运行我的应用程序时,我在 logcat 中得到(除其他外):

错误/AndroidRuntime(14999):原因:android.view.InflateException:二进制 XML 文件第 2 行:膨胀类 com.mondo.tbuddy.mainmap$Lmapview 时出错

这是由我在 logcat 中找到的这个条目引起的:

错误/AndroidRuntime(14999): 由: java.lang.NoSuchMethodException: Lmapview(Context,AttributeSet) 引起

如果我理解正确,我的应用程序正在崩溃,因为 Android 说它没有为我的自定义 MapView(Lmapview 类)找到合适的构造函数。但是,正如您在上面看到的,它已定义并且与它正在寻找的签名相匹配。

谁能给我一些见解?

谢谢。

0 投票
7 回答
49647 浏览

java - Java“NoSuchMethodError”

我越来越:

我是否正确理解这'Z'意味着 doSmth() 方法的返回类型是布尔值?如果为真,那么这种方法确实不存在,因为这种方法返回了一些 Collection。但另一方面,如果我调用此方法,我不会将其返回值分配给任何变量。我只是这样称呼这个方法:

任何想法为什么会发生此错误?所有必要的 JAR 文件都存在,并且该类的所有其他方法似乎都存在。

0 投票
9 回答
39858 浏览

android - 在布局 xml 中使用 onClick 属性会导致 Android 对话框中出现 NoSuchMethodException

我创建了一个自定义对话框和一个布局 xml:

在对话框类中,我实现了方法“dialogClicked(View v)”:

当我点击按钮时,我得到一个 NoSuchMethodException 'dialogClicked'。在布局 xml 中设置 onClick 处理程序适用于活动,但不适用于对话框。有任何想法吗?我做错了什么?